Definition and meaning of English word "below"
below
/bɪˈloʊ/
Meaning
PrepositionLower in spatial position than.
How to use
The preposition 'below' is often used in formal and informal contexts to indicate a lower position or level. A common mistake is to confuse 'below' with 'under', although 'under' often implies a direct covering or proximity. For example, 'The temperature dropped below zero.'
